Zeller is hiring a
Software Engineer

Logo of Zeller

Zeller

πŸ’΅ ~$150k-$200k
πŸ“Remote - India

Summary

The job is for a Software Engineer (Payment Gateway) at Zeller, a fast-growing Australian scale-up reimagining business banking and payments. The role involves developing, architecting, and supporting cloud native payment applications in the AWS environment with knowledge in ISO8583, AS2805, HSM, and acquiring connectors.

Requirements

  • Minimum of a Bachelor degree in software engineering (or related)
  • 4+ years of working experience in a technical hands on software engineering role
  • Strong background in software engineering and design patterns
  • Strong and practical coding skills with Java
  • Strong knowledge in multi-threaded and socket programming
  • Instinctive desire to maintain code quality, tidiness and zero technical debt
  • Strong focus on test coverage (practice TDD, BDD)
  • Good with API and its design/protocol e.g. Restful, Websocket, SOAP
  • Can work with various databases to match query and storage requirements e.g. Aurora, DynamoDB, SQL, DocumentDB
  • Experience in cloud native architecture
  • Knowledge in secured coding e.g. OWASP, XSS, CORS
  • Appreciation and know-how in CICD
  • Experience in AWS Cloud environment (SNS, SQS, ElastiCache, Loading Balancing, ECS, ECR, Fargate, Auto-Scaling, AppMesh, S3, Aurora, RDS, DynamoDB, DocumentDB, CodePipeline, CodeBuild, CodeDeploy, CloudWatch logs, events, triggers, CloudTrail, X-Ray)
  • Proven track record in developing and maintaining mission-critical high-load production systems with SLA 99.999 %
  • Proven track record in supporting rapid and agile product deployments to different environments - dev, test, stress-testing, staging/production
  • Demonstrable experiences in developing mission-critical systems

Responsibilities

  • Develop, enhance payment gateway service (Switch, API, Card Vaults … etc)
  • Develop and support AS2805, ISO8583 connectors
  • Develop and interface with HSM (MAC, Decrypt, Encrypt, PIN Translation)
  • Enhance cloud native switch in the AWS environment
  • Support certification team with payment link certification
  • Database development (SQL, NoSQL, DynamoDB)
  • Non-functional enhancement (performance, high availability)

Preferred Qualifications

  • Experience in working within a high-growth environment
  • Experience in other cloud platforms (Azure, Google)
  • Experience in other programming languages
  • Experience with PCI compliant environments (PCI-DSS, etc)

Benefits

  • Competitive remuneration
  • A balanced, progressive, and supportive work environment
  • Excellent parental leave and other leave entitlements
  • Fully remote role
  • Annual get together with the team
  • Endless learning and development opportunities
  • Plenty of remote friendly fun and social opportunities - we love to come together as a team
  • An ability to influence and shape the future of Zeller as our company scales both domestically and globally
  • Being part of one of Australia’s most exciting scale-ups

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.

Similar Jobs

Please let Zeller know you found this job on JobsCollider. Thanks! πŸ™